Gibeon (Japanese: ギベオン Gibeon) is the boss of the Explorers and the main antagonist of Pokémon Horizons: The Series.

Pre-series

Sometime prior to the events of the series, Gibeon was able to visit Laqua. However, he left under unknown circumstances, and developed the goal of returning there in search of an item known as the Laquium. He organized the modern incarnation of the Explorers and recruited Hamber to his cause. He later sent Hamber to attempt to recruit the latter's old friend Diana, but Diana refused this offer.

Pokémon Horizons: The Series

Gibeon communicating with the Explorers admins

Gibeon was mentioned for the first time in The Treasure After the Storm!, when Hamber questioned Amethio about the results of his mission.

In The Ancient Poké Ball, Gibeon appeared communicating with his Admins regarding Amethio's mission to Roy's hometown. Believing that Amethio did not carry out his mission properly, he dismissed him and sent Spinel to investigate the Rising Volt Tacklers. When all the members left the meeting, Hamber and Gibeon realized that they had finally found their true purpose.

In Rivals in the Dark of Night!, Gibeon contacted Hamber during the events in Galar. After the battle ended, Hamber was seen talking to Gibeon again by the monolith, informing him that events had finally begun to move again. Gibeon, in response, expressed that their wishes would soon come true.

In Respective Departures, Amethio sought an audience with Gibeon following his mission with the Black Rayquaza in the previous episode. Gibeon, awakening, spoke to Amethio about the battle and inquired how he felt while fighting Rayquaza. After Amethio claimed that he felt Rayquaza was not taking the battle seriously, Gibeon suggested that it was either testing him or toying with him, then informed Amethio that Rayquaza and Terapagos were the keys to his paradise, Laqua.

Gibeon made his first physical appearance in From So Far Away. He presided over another meeting of the Explorers following the failure of their plan to collectively battle the Black Rayquaza. In the light of their failure, he ordered a change of tactics, directing his subordinates to spy on the Rising Volt Tacklers and allow them to gather the Six Heroes, while also ordering Coral and the others to monitor Liko and Terapagos. Following the conclusion of the meeting, Gibeon was seen in his personal chamber, musing to himself about his desire to return to Laqua and how Lucius's adventure wasn't yet over.

In HZ054, Gibeon summoned Amethio to meet with him in-person. During this meeting, it was revealed that Amethio was Gibeon's grandson, and his heir in the search for Laqua. Amethio swore he would prove himself worthy of carrying Gibeon's blood by finding the paradise and the Laquium within, thus succeeding where his father, Gibeon's son, had failed.

In HZ065, after a meeting orchestrated by Spinel, Gibeon decided to remove Amethio from the Explorers after discovering that his grandson had helped Liko during the events at Glaseado Mountain. Unaware that he was being manipulated by Spinel, Gibeon questioned whether Amethio was straying from his goal just as his father had done before. Gibeon then coldly told his grandson that he did not wish to see his face again after his expulsion.

Character

Gibeon in his physical debut appearance in From So Far Away

Little of Gibeon's true character is currently known. From what has been shown, he is a calm, detached leader, mostly delegating the day-to-day work of running the Explorers to Hamber. He tends to only get involved when events directly relating to his dream take place, and is pragmatic in managing his resources at these times, as seen by his replacing Amethio with Spinel on the mission to obtain the pendant. When he discovered Hamber, Amethio, Coral, and Sidian's actions in Galar, he immediately contacted Hamber; however, he later let their insubordination go due to the value of the intelligence they had gathered. It's alluded to that Gibeon in the past was someone who always sought to be the most powerful, which led him to increasingly greater positions and achievements. Gibeon also has a cold-hearted and pragmatic personality, willing to do anything regardless of good and evil to achieve his goals.

Gibeon apparently does not care that much for his family members especially if they do not align with his goals, as seen with his disappointment with his son straying from the Explorers path. Gibeon himself was also disappointed in Amethio and without hesitation expelled his grandson from the Explorers for merely helping out Liko just based on some small evidence from Spinel.

Gibeon's subordinates hold him in high, almost reverential regard, typically referring to him as "Master Gibeon", behaving in a highly deferential way when in his presence, and identifying the Explorers as "only existing to fulfill" his wishes. His followers must specifically seek out time when they wish to speak to him, for which he "awakens" until he chooses to conclude that subordinate's audience with him. For currently unknown reasons, he appears to be confined to a chair, creating his need to meet with his subordinates remotely. He also appears to dwell inside a sealed room that others cannot enter, and when he does meet with someone face-to-face, they must do so from the other side of a barrier that separates them from Gibeon.

Gibeon seems to have some sort of connection with Lucius. His organization was originally a group made up of Lucius's friends, and he's even seen wearing similar clothes to Lucius. In From So Far Away, Gibeon revealed that his ultimate goal was to return to Laqua, and obtain something called the Laquium there.

Pokémon

Zygarde Shiny
Gibeon's Zygarde

This Shiny Zygarde is Gibeon's only known Pokémon. It is always seen by his side in its 10% Forme in Gibeon's personal chamber.

None of Zygarde's moves are known.
